Abstract

This research examines the fundamental behavior of the membrane aerated biofilm reactor (MABR).
The researchers sought to better characterize fluxes for COD removal and nitrification; to better understand the effects of gas back-diffusion on process performance; to study the mechanisms of void formation in MABRs; and to carry out preliminary assessments of MABR performance at the pilot scale.
